He was a Protestant theologian. Most people are very familiar with his most famous piece of writing without having any idea that he is the author of this popular piece. (I didn't know it until recently, although was familiar with some other of Niebuhr's writing from philosophy courses as an undergrad.) I refer to what is usually called The Serenity Prayer:

God, grant me the serenity to accept the things I cannot change,
the courage to change the things I can
and the wisdom to know the difference.


It's become a mantra at many A.A. meetings. And you can bet that most of the people who say it have no idea that Niebuhr wrote it.
